Plot Details Leading to the Finale

In the penultimate episode, the Roy siblings attend the funeral of Logan Roy. The final episode of Succession, titled “With Open Eyes,” is highly anticipated by fans eagerly awaiting the climactic conclusion to the series. Set to air on Sunday, May 28 at 9:00 PM ET, this final installment promises to deliver an unforgettable ending to this gripping drama.

As the final episode unfolds, tensions rise as Kendall Roy attempts to block the merger with Lukas Matsson and GoJo, putting him at odds with his siblings. Shiv Roy initially aligns herself with Matsson, but later attempts to secure Roman’s vote for the deal. Meanwhile, Tom, Shiv’s husband, receives an enticing offer from Matsson to become the American CEO, adding fuel to the already brewing tension between him and Shiv.

“The final episode of Succession is a rollercoaster ride of power struggles and unforeseen alliances,” says creator Jesse Armstrong.

In a shocking turn of events, Kendall discovers that Shiv has changed her vote in favor of the GoJo deal, ultimately leading to the board’s approval. Kendall is left stunned, grappling with the consequences of his family’s actions and his uncertain future outside of Waystar Royco. As the dust settles, Roman heads to a bar, seemingly content, while Shiv and Tom leave together in a car, their future as a couple uncertain.

Cast and Crew Reflections on the Finale

The series finale of Succession has left fans eagerly anticipating the outcome of the power struggle within the Roy family. As the final episode approaches, the cast and crew of the show have shared their insights and reflections on the culmination of this gripping drama.

Jeremy Strong, who portrays Kendall Roy, described the last episode as a thrilling ride, comparing it to a “double black diamond to go down.” He expressed mixed feelings about bidding farewell to his character but also recognized the sense of fulfillment in bringing Kendall’s journey to a close.

“It’s been an incredible experience playing Kendall Roy, and it’s bittersweet to say goodbye. The final episode is intense and packed with surprises. It will undoubtedly leave viewers on the edge of their seats.”

Sarah Snook, known for her portrayal of Shiv Roy, discussed the emotional impact of concluding the series. She revealed that the strong bond among the cast made it difficult to accept that the show was ending.

“We’ve become a family over the course of this show, and it’s hard to imagine not coming together every day. But we all agreed that it was important to end on a high note and avoid overstaying our welcome. The series finale will showcase the culmination of these characters’ journeys and provide a fitting conclusion.”
